18. Free Crochet Patterns Using Tunisian Crochet

Tunisian crochet is a unique technique that creates a fabric with a dense, woven-like texture. If you're looking to expand your crochet skills, exploring free crochet patterns using Tunisian crochet is a fantastic way to do it. This technique uses a special hook, often longer than a standard crochet hook, and involves pulling up loops across the row and then working them off on the return pass. The result is a sturdy and beautiful fabric that's perfect for blankets, scarves, and more. Discover the fascinating world of Tunisian crochet and unlock a whole new range of free crochet patterns!

19. Free Crochet Patterns in the Round

Crocheting in the round is a fundamental technique for creating circular shapes, perfect for projects like hats, amigurumi, and coasters. Understanding how to crochet in the round opens up a world of possibilities, and there are countless free crochet patterns to help you master this skill. The basic principle involves starting with a magic ring or a chain, joining to form a circle, and then working stitches into the circle. Learning to increase properly in the round is crucial for achieving a flat, even circle. So, dive into the numerous free crochet patterns available and perfect your crochet-in-the-round skills!

27. Understanding Crochet Pattern Abbreviations

Crochet patterns often use abbreviations to save space and make instructions more concise. Understanding these abbreviations is crucial for successfully following a pattern. Common abbreviations include sc (single crochet), dc (double crochet), ch (chain), sl st (slip stitch), and st (stitch). Many websites and books provide comprehensive lists of crochet abbreviations, so don't be intimidated if you encounter an unfamiliar one. Once you've learned the basics, reading crochet patterns will become much easier. With a little practice, you'll be fluent in crochet shorthand and ready to tackle any free crochet pattern!

29. The Importance of Gauge in Free Crochet Patterns

Gauge, also known as tension, refers to the number of stitches and rows per inch or centimeter in your crochet fabric. Achieving the correct gauge is crucial for ensuring that your finished project matches the size specified in the pattern. Many free crochet patterns include a gauge swatch instruction, which you should always work before starting the main project. If your gauge doesn't match the pattern's gauge, your project may turn out too big or too small. Adjusting your hook size is the most common way to correct gauge issues. By taking the time to check your gauge, you can avoid disappointment and create a project that fits perfectly, so don’t skip this important step when using free crochet patterns!
